Safety First: Essential Preparations
Before you even think about touching the tire, safety is paramount. Here’s what you need to do:
- Protective Gear: Wear safety glasses, heavy-duty gloves, and steel-toed boots. These are non-negotiable.
- Secure the Vehicle: Ensure the truck is parked on a level surface, the parking brake is engaged, and the wheels are chocked to prevent any movement.
- Gather Your Tools: You’ll need a tire hammer, tire spoons (also known as tire irons), a valve core removal tool, a bead breaker (manual or hydraulic), and an air compressor with a tire chuck.
- Inspect the Tire and Rim: Look for any visible damage to the tire (cuts, bulges, etc.) or the rim (cracks, dents). If significant damage is present, it’s best to have the tire professionally inspected.
Breaking Down the Tire: Step-by-Step
Now, let’s get down to the actual dismantling of the old tire:
- Remove the Valve Core: Use the valve core removal tool to deflate the tire completely. Ensure all air has escaped before proceeding.
- Break the Bead: This is often the trickiest part. Position the bead breaker against the tire sidewall near the rim. Apply pressure until the bead separates from the rim. Repeat this process around the entire circumference of the tire on both sides. A hydraulic bead breaker will make this significantly easier.
- Use Tire Spoons: Insert one tire spoon between the tire bead and the rim. Use the tire hammer to drive the spoon further in. Repeat with a second tire spoon, working your way around the rim until the bead is completely free.
- Remove the Tire: Once one side of the tire is free, flip the wheel and repeat the process to remove the other side. You should now be able to lift the tire completely off the rim;
Mounting the New Tire: A Detailed Guide
With the old tire removed, it’s time to mount the new one. Remember to follow these steps carefully:
- Clean the Rim: Thoroughly clean the rim surface with a wire brush to remove any rust, dirt, or debris. This will ensure a good seal between the tire and the rim.
- Lubricate the Bead: Apply a tire mounting lubricant to both beads of the new tire. This will help the tire slip onto the rim more easily and prevent damage.
- Position the Tire: Place the tire over the rim, ensuring it’s properly oriented.
- Use Tire Spoons (Again): Using the tire spoons and hammer, work one bead of the tire over the rim. This may require some force and patience. Be careful not to pinch the inner tube (if applicable).
- Repeat for the Second Bead: Flip the wheel and repeat the process to get the second bead over the rim.
Inflation and Final Checks
Almost there! Now for the finishing touches:
- Inflate the Tire: With the tire fully seated on the rim, begin inflating it to the recommended pressure (check the tire sidewall for the correct PSI). Initially, inflate to a lower pressure to allow the beads to seat properly.
- Check the Bead Seating: As you inflate, listen for a popping sound. This indicates that the beads are seating correctly against the rim. Inspect both sides of the tire to ensure the beads are evenly seated.
- Inflate to Recommended Pressure: Once the beads are properly seated, inflate the tire to the recommended pressure.
- Reinstall the Valve Core: Install the valve core and tighten it securely.
- Check for Leaks: Use a soapy water solution to check for any air leaks around the bead and the valve stem; If you find any leaks, deflate the tire, re-lubricate the bead, and re-inflate.
Troubleshooting Common Issues
Sometimes, things don’t go exactly as planned. Here are some common problems and how to address them:
Bead Won’t Seat
If the bead refuses to seat properly, try these solutions:
- Ensure the bead is adequately lubricated.
- Use a bead blaster (if available) to provide a burst of air to force the bead onto the rim.
- Deflate the tire completely and try again, ensuring the tire is properly positioned.
Difficulty Breaking the Bead
If you’re struggling to break the bead, consider these options:
- Apply more pressure with the bead breaker.
- Use a specialized bead breaking tool designed for stubborn tires.
- If using a manual bead breaker, try rocking the tire back and forth while applying pressure.

Ancillary Component Inspection and Maintenance
The integrity of the tire is inextricably linked to the condition of its supporting components. A comprehensive tire maintenance regimen must, therefore, incorporate a rigorous inspection of the rim, valve stem, and any associated hardware. Rims exhibiting signs of corrosion, deformation, or structural compromise should be promptly replaced to prevent catastrophic tire failure. Valve stems, susceptible to degradation from environmental exposure and mechanical stress, should be routinely inspected for leaks and replaced as necessary. The meticulous attention to these details is paramount in ensuring the safe and reliable operation of the vehicle.
